Safety
Bunk beds can be a practical solution for children's rooms, but they can cause safety hazards if not maintained or constructed properly. However, by observing certain safety guidelines and informing children about the use of bunk beds parents can minimize the risks.
Ladder positioning
Make sure the ladder is attached securely to the frame and is at a safe height. This will stop it from slipping or falling over. Make sure that children use both hands when climbing up and down the ladder, and discourage horseplay that could cause accidents. It is essential to wear non-slip socks. If you wish to stop your child from falling in the ladder, make sure they wear shoes that do not slip or have non-slip socks. Maintenance of the ladder is also essential and you should periodically check the ladder for loose connections and promptly make sure to tighten or replace them if required.
Guardrails
Make sure that the bunk bed is secured with guardrails on both sides of the top bunk to prevent falling and the possibility of entrapment. Also, make sure that the railings are sturdy and leave no gaps where children's heads could become stuck. To avoid injuries to smaller children, most manufacturers recommend bunk beds only be used by children above the age of six. Weight limits be aware of the maximum weight capacity of each bed in order to avoid over-stressing the frame and posing a hazard for injuries.
Room Layout
Ideally bunk beds should be positioned away from windows and other dangers like heaters or hanging lighting fixtures. In addition, it is recommended that bunk beds are positioned so that children cannot access windows from the top bunk.
